NEW DELHI, India - Businesses and insurance companies are starting to eye the potential savings of outsourcing health care from the world’s richest country to the developing world. >>> Discuss This Story
NEW DELHI, India - Businesses and insurance companies are starting to eye the potential savings of outsourcing health care from the world’s richest country to the developing world. >>> Discuss This Story